1. Declaración de una función
En el mundo de la programación, la declaración de una función es una parte fundamental para estructurar y organizar el código. Una función es un bloque de código que realiza una tarea específica y puede ser llamado o invocado en cualquier momento dentro del programa.
La sintaxis básica para declarar una función en HTML es la siguiente: <script> function nombreDeLaFuncion() { código a ejecutar } </script>. Es importante destacar que el nombre de la función debe ser descriptivo y evitar palabras reservadas del lenguaje.
Al declarar una función en HTML, es posible pasarle argumentos o parámetros entre paréntesis. Estos argumentos permiten que la función acepte diferentes valores y los utilice dentro de su lógica. Por ejemplo, function saludar(nombre) { alert(“¡Hola, ” + nombre + “!”); } permitiría saludar a una persona específica pasándole su nombre como argumento al llamar la función.
Una vez declarada una función, se puede llamar o invocar mediante su nombre seguido de paréntesis. Esto puede hacerse dentro de una etiqueta HTML o a través de eventos como onclick. Por ejemplo, <button onclick=”saludar(‘María’)”>Saludar</button> llamaría a la función “saludar” pasándole el argumento “María” al hacer clic en el botón.
En resumen, la declaración de una función en HTML es esencial para modularizar y reutilizar el código. A través de los argumentos, se pueden personalizar las acciones de la función, permitiendo una mayor flexibilidad en el desarrollo de aplicaciones web.
2. Parámetros de una función
En programación, una función es un bloque de código reutilizable que realiza una tarea específica cuando se llama. Los parámetros de una función son variables que se utilizan para recibir y manipular valores de entrada durante la ejecución de la función. Los parámetros se definen dentro de los paréntesis de la declaración de la función y pueden estar separados por comas si hay más de uno.
Los parámetros de una función son opcionales y pueden o no tener un valor predeterminado. Si no se proporciona un valor cuando se llama a la función, se utilizará el valor predeterminado. Sin embargo, si un parámetro no tiene un valor predeterminado y no se proporciona un valor al llamar a la función, se producirá un error.
Es importante tener en cuenta que los parámetros de una función pueden tener diferentes tipos de datos, como números, texto o incluso otras funciones. Esto permite que las funciones sean más flexibles y se adapten a diferentes situaciones. Además, los parámetros pueden tener nombres descriptivos para que sea más fácil entender qué tipo de valor se espera.
En resumen, los parámetros de una función son variables que se utilizan para recibir y manipular valores de entrada. Pueden tener valores predeterminados y pueden ser de diferentes tipos de datos. Al comprender cómo trabajar con los parámetros de una función, se puede crear un código más modular y reutilizable.
3. Cuerpo de una función
En la programación, el cuerpo de una función es el bloque de código encerrado entre las llaves { }. Es el lugar donde se escriben las instrucciones que definirán el comportamiento de la función cuando sea llamada. El cuerpo de una función puede contener cualquier cantidad de líneas de código y puede ser tan simple o complejo como sea necesario.
Cuando se escribe el cuerpo de una función, es importante tener en cuenta la legibilidad y la claridad del código. Es recomendable utilizar una estructura adecuada, como sangrado y comentarios, para que sea más fácil de entender y mantener. Además, es común utilizar variables locales para almacenar valores temporales o resultados intermedios dentro de la función.
Dentro del cuerpo de una función, es posible utilizar diferentes tipos de declaraciones y expresiones. Esto incluye la asignación de valores a variables, la creación de estructuras de control como bucles y condicionales, y la invocación de otras funciones. Es esencial comprender cómo fluye la ejecución del programa dentro de una función y cómo afecta a las variables y los valores almacenados.
En resumen, el cuerpo de una función es el núcleo de su comportamiento y define lo que sucede cuando se llama a dicha función. Al escribir el cuerpo de una función, es crucial considerar la legibilidad del código y utilizar una estructura adecuada. Además, es necesario comprender cómo afecta la ejecución del programa dentro de una función y cómo se manejan las variables y los valores.
4. Retorno de una función
Cuando trabajamos con programación y funciones, una parte fundamental es comprender el concepto del retorno de una función. En pocas palabras, el retorno de una función se refiere al valor que esta devuelve una vez que se ha ejecutado. Es como el resultado final de la función.
En JavaScript, por ejemplo, podemos definir una función y especificar qué valor queremos que retorne utilizando la palabra clave “return”. Por ejemplo:
“`javascript
function sumar(a, b) {
return a + b;
}
“`
En este caso, la función “sumar” recibe dos argumentos, “a” y “b”, y devuelve la suma de ambos. Es importante recordar que el retorno de una función puede ser cualquier tipo de dato: un número, una cadena de texto, un objeto, etc.
Es muy común utilizar el retorno de una función para almacenar el valor resultante en una variable y utilizarlo más adelante en nuestro código. Esto nos permite reutilizar el resultado de una función en diferentes partes de nuestro programa.
En resumen, el retorno de una función es el valor que esta devuelve una vez que se ha ejecutado. Es fundamental comprender este concepto para aprovechar al máximo las funciones en nuestro código. Utilizar el retorno de una función nos permite obtener resultados y almacenarlos para usarlos posteriormente en nuestro programa.
5. Llamada a una función
En la programación, una llamada a una función se refiere a la ejecución de una función específica en un programa. Una función es un bloque de código que realiza una tarea específica. Al hacer una llamada a una función, le estamos indicando al programa que ejecute ese bloque de código y realice la tarea asociada. Esto nos permite reutilizar el código y evitar la repetición, ya que podemos llamar a la función cada vez que necesitemos realizar la tarea en cuestión.
Para hacer una llamada a una función en HTML, podemos utilizar el evento onclick en un elemento HTML, como un botón. Por ejemplo, si queremos ejecutar una función llamada “saludar()” cuando el usuario haga clic en un botón, podemos agregar el siguiente código en nuestro archivo HTML:
“`html
“`
En este caso, “saludar()” es el nombre de la función que queremos llamar. Al hacer clic en el botón, el programa ejecutará el código dentro de la función “saludar()”. Es importante tener en cuenta que la función “saludar()” debe estar definida en el archivo JavaScript vinculado al HTML.
Cuando hacemos una llamada a una función, también podemos pasarle argumentos. Un argumento es un valor que le pasamos a la función para que lo utilice en su código. Por ejemplo, si queremos pasarle el nombre del usuario a la función “saludar()”, podemos hacerlo de la siguiente manera:
“`html
“`
En este caso, pasamos el argumento ‘John’ a la función “saludar()”. Dentro de la función, podemos utilizar ese valor para personalizar el saludo. Por ejemplo:
“`javascript
function saludar(nombre) {
console.log(“¡Hola ” + nombre + “!”);
}
“`
La función “saludar()” imprimirá el saludo “¡Hola John!” en la consola.
En resumen, una llamada a una función en HTML se refiere a la ejecución de un bloque de código específico. Podemos hacer una llamada a una función utilizando el evento onclick en un elemento HTML, como un botón. También podemos pasarle argumentos a la función para personalizar su comportamiento. Utilizar llamadas a funciones en nuestro código nos permite reutilizar el código y hacerlo más modular.